-config DEBUG_STRICT_USER_COPY_CHECKS
- bool "Strict user copy size checks"
- depends on ARCH_HAS_DEBUG_STRICT_USER_COPY_CHECKS
- depends on DEBUG_KERNEL && !TRACE_BRANCH_PROFILING
- help
- Enabling this option turns a certain set of sanity checks for user
- copy operations into compile time failures.
-
- The copy_from_user() etc checks are there to help test if there
- are sufficient security checks on the length argument of
- the copy operation, by having gcc prove that the argument is
- within bounds.
-
- If unsure, say N.
